We offer innovative solutions for smart cities using data. This field focuses on developing systems where multiple computational entities, known as agents, work together to solve a problem. Each agent has the autonomy to achieve its own goals and also has the skills to cooperate and coordinate with other agents to achieve a common goal. In this field, VRAIN at UPV specializes in areas such as: cognitive agents, which are capable of simulating aspects of human cognition; agreement technologies, which are techniques that enable coordination, collaboration, and negotiation among different agents; and ethical and responsible agents, which are equipped with the ability to represent and reason about the principles guiding complex decisions. The techniques in this area can be applied to domains such as distributed systems, robotics, or the simulation of complex systems.
